Title: webmail question
Post by: Andy on April 25, 2003, 08:00:56 PM
Is there any way to prevent the maintennance options screen appearing after login?

Andy
Title: Re: webmail question
Post by: Dan Brown on April 25, 2003, 08:10:35 PM
After performing the maintenance functions, it will only appear once a month.  If you don't want it to appear at all, upgrade to the latest version of IMP, then you can set the options to not run the maintenance operations at all.
